How much do site controller jobs pay per year?

As of May 29, 2026, the average yearly pay for site controller in the United States is $117,812.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$98,000.00 and $135,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Site Controller job?

A Site Controller is responsible for overseeing financial operations, budgeting, and cost control at a specific site or facility. They ensure accurate financial reporting, compliance with company policies, and effective financial planning to support business objectives. Site Controllers often collaborate with operations, management, and corporate finance teams to optimize financial performance and efficiency. Their role includes monitoring expenses, analyzing financial data, and implementing cost-saving measures to enhance profitability.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Site Controller position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Site Controller, you need strong financial acumen, analytical skills, and a degree in accounting, finance, or a related field. Familiarity with ERP systems like SAP or Oracle, as well as proficiency in Excel and financial reporting tools, is typically required, and CPA or CMA certifications can be advantageous. Excellent communication, leadership, and organizational skills enable effective collaboration with site management and cross-functional teams. These qualities are crucial for accurately overseeing site finances, supporting operational decisions, and ensuring compliance with company policies and regulatory standards.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a Site Controller?

A Site Controller's day-to-day tasks generally include monitoring the financial performance of a specific site, managing budgets, overseeing cost controls, and generating detailed financial reports. They collaborate closely with plant managers, operations, and corporate finance teams to ensure financial integrity and offer insights for efficient decision-making. Regular duties may also involve reviewing and approving expenditures, conducting variance analysis, and implementing internal controls. This role blends hands-on financial management with strategic oversight, making it central to the operational and financial success of the site.

Job description

We are seeking an experienced Plant Controller to lead the accounting and FP&A functions for one of our largest manufacturing sites ($100M+ revenue). This role partners closely with plant leadership to drive financial excellence, support strategic operational initiatives, and provide strong financial guidance. The Plant Controller will oversee all aspects of financial operations, including close processes, general ledger management, cost accounting, budgeting, material margin improvement, and key analytical projects.
Essential Duties and Tasks
  • Responsible for developing financial policies, practices and procedures that have significant impact on the site.
  • Consistently analyze financial data and present financial reports in an accurate and timely manner; clearly communicate site level and consolidated monthly, quarterly, and annual financial statements; monitor progress and changes and keep senior leadership abreast of financial status.
  • Work with site leadership to drive financial excellence within the site and provide accounting and FP&A support to the site at all levels.
  • Align department strategy with organizational goals.
  • Provide leadership in strengthening internal communications around financial goals at all levels throughout the site.
  • Assist the plant manager in managing inventory working capital and driving continuous improvements in this area.
  • Oversee & prepare monthly/quarterly consolidated supplemental detail in support of monthly financial reports including ad hoc reports and analyses of division finances that facilitate decision making.
  • Coordinate all audit activity.
  • All other duties as assigned.

Qualifications, Education, and Experience
  • Bachelor's degree in either Accounting or Finance.
  • Minimum 10 years of experience in Financial Management in a manufacturing organization.
  • Proven and effective leadership and management skills.
  • Solid experience working in a manufacturing environment and working with plant leadership to drive financial excellence within the plant and in managing costs.
  • Solid experience managing reporting, budget development and analysis, the general ledger and coordinating audit activities.
  • Analytical thinking, ability to analyze financial data and prepare financial reports.
  • Excellent interpersonal skills.
  • Solid working knowledge of financial and accounting reporting systems and related manufacturing.
  • Experience using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, Power Point), Visio, Teams and Outlook.
  • Maintains strict confidentiality and protects privacy of confidential/sensitive information.
  • Exceptional time management and organization skills. Ability to manage multiple tasks and projects simultaneously establishing priorities to meet deadlines.
  • Ability to communicate effectively (verbal, written, and presentations) with executive leadership, staff, and internal and external clients.
  • Proactive; exercises sound judgment and decision making; able to identify problems and needs and develop solutions and/or options.
  • Self-confident, self-motivated polished professional who thrives in a challenging, fast-paced environment.
